Human-Centered AI: Pope Leo XIV's Encyclical on Technology and Ethics
Pope Leo XIV released a significant document addressing the impact of artificial intelligence on humanity, expressing concerns that AI could dehumanize society. The Pope emphasized the need to move away from the outdated concept of a "just war" theory and highlighted the risks associated with the increasing reliance on AI technology. He also issued an apology for the Vatican's historical involvement in the transatlantic slave trade, acknowledging it as a painful chapter in Christian history.
In his encyclical, Pope Leo XIV urged for a more human-centered approach to AI, cautioning against the potential consequences of AI-driven systems that prioritize efficiency over human dignity and morality. He called for a reevaluation of the role of technology in society and emphasized the importance of maintaining a sense of humanity in the face of technological advancements. The Pope highlighted the need to address the growing influence of IT companies and the ethical responsibilities that come with technological innovation.
The Vatican's concerns about AI extend beyond economic considerations to encompass broader societal implications, including the potential impact on job markets, inequality, social cohesion, and the normalization of AI in warfare. The encyclical emphasized the moral implications of using AI in military applications and raised concerns about the ethical challenges posed by AI-driven weapons systems.
